Accounting, accounting, and also auditing clerks generally get on-the-job training. Under the advice of a supervisor or an additional knowledgeable employee, brand-new clerks discover exactly how to do their tasks, such as double-entry accounting. In double-entry bookkeeping, each deal is gone into two times, once as a debit as well as when as a credit history, to make certain that all accounts are well balanced. A lot of bookkeeping, accounting, and bookkeeping clerks function full-time. Bookkeeping, audit, as well as bookkeeping staffs make use of specialized computer accounting software program, spreadsheets, as well as databases tax preparation to get in information from receipts or bills.

Bookkeeping clerks, likewise called accountants, usually are responsible for some or every one of an organization's accounts, known as the basic journal. Bookkeeping, audit, as well as bookkeeping staffs produce economic records for organizations. They videotape economic deals, upgrade declarations, as well as check financial records for accuracy.
Back in the day, graphes of accounts were tape-recorded in a physical publication called the basic ledger. But now, the majority of businesses use computer software application to videotape accounts. It might be an online record as opposed to a paper copy, yet the total file is still called the basic journal. Bookkeeping starts with establishing each necessary account so you can record transactions in the appropriate classifications. You likely won't have the exact same precise accounts as the business next door, yet several accounts prevail.

The economic transactions are all videotaped, but they have to be summed up at the end of certain amount of time. Various other smaller firms may call for reports just at the end of the year in preparation for doing taxes. After a certain duration, typically a month, each column in each journal is completed to offer a summary for that period. Using the regulations of double-entry, these journal summaries are after that moved to their particular accounts in the ledger, or account book. For instance, the access in the Sales Journal are taken and also a debit entry is made in each customer's account, and also a credit history entrance might be made in the account for "Sale of course 2 widgets". This procedure of transferring recaps or specific deals to the ledger is called posting.
